constructive notice

Constructive notice is presumed knowledge of facts and circumstances by the party responsible to know or take notice of such facts and circumstances. Constructive notice is a legal fiction where a reasonably diligent person is assumed to have known about something even if they did not receive actual notice.

Additional Information


For example, a defendant should have had knowledge of the defective or dangerous condition given the obvious nature of the condition and the defendant's involvement with the property.
